Become job providers instead of job seekers: Secy GAD at JKEDI Prog
FacebookTwitterWhatsapp

BARAMULLA, MARCH 01: Secretary General Administration Department (GAD) Dr Farooq Ahmad Lone today exhorted upon the youth to strive hard for becoming job providers instead of job seekers.

The Secretary who was speaking at the inaugural ceremony of three weeks long Entrepreneurship Development programme under Himayat self employment scheme said that skill development among the youth has been one of the thrusted and concentrated areas of the government so that they can earn their sustainable livelihood through different self employment activities.

The programme is being organized by J&K Entrepreneurship Development Institute (JKEDI) Baramulla wherein various entrepreneurs shall be imparted the necessary expertise and knowledge with regard to their start-ups. Dr Lone was the chief guest whereas Deputy Commissioner Baramulla Dr G N Itoo, participated as the guest of honor.

Complimenting the participants, the Secretary highlighted the role of government in promoting skill development among the unemployed youth besides assuring every possible support in this regard. He stressed for engaging more youth towards such activities so that they can earn their livelihood.

DC Baramulla, in his speech said that skill development has been the priority area as it is one of the indicators in Aspirational Districts programme. He urged upon the unemployed youth to come forward and avail the benefits of various schemes meant for encouraging self employment. He also underlined the need of imparting skill courses among the students viz-a-viz their academic courses. Moreover, he informed that Baramulla has topped in Skill Development indicator in NITI Ayog’s Delta Ranking 2019 for which Rs 3 crore bonus was provided to the district.

Meanwhile, Dr Lone distributed Rs 3.19 crore among 3870 beneficiaries registered as Building and other Construction Workers, spearheaded by the Labour department.

Principal Govt Boys Degree College Baramulla, ADC Baramulla Mohammad Ahsan Mir, Assistant Labour Commissioner, Nodal Officer JKEDI, district and sectoral officers among others were present on the occasion.
